Abstract

Because of the complicated topology and operation process of high voltage variable frequency speed regulation system, the internal fault and abnormal condition were miscellaneous. Meanwhile, the original protection of large induction motor was not suitable under the variable frequency driving situation. Therefore, it is very necessary to design an comprehensive and systematic protection strategy for the speed regulation system. At first, this paper analyzed the features of internal fault and abnormal conditions. Based on the analysis, the paper designed an integrated protection strategy, which considerate to the accuracy and rapidity, to protect those faults. Through the dynamic simulation, the paper verified the accuracy and efficiency of the protection strategy.
